Output 34e57c64c3ae1d78d0e6987fa8506159a9c1145b0f1c6dcb4d46c2f0f92eb513:0

value
816987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b724f3b1bb2572b7dea2f1204fe703cebd16957b OP_EQUAL
address
3JPPr7ZLSJd38q98w8uso1N8CqgESZr7Jq
transaction
34e57c64c3ae1d78d0e6987fa8506159a9c1145b0f1c6dcb4d46c2f0f92eb513